Dr. Robert Nawrocki (Lab Website) is an Assistant Professor in the School of Engineering Technology (SoET) at Purdue University. His current research interests include physically flexible organic electronics with the application in biopotential monitoring and soft robotics, as well as neuromorphic systems, smart (meta) materials and neuroscience. His research highlights include fabrication of world’s thinnest, sub 300 nm thin, organic electronics skin, fit with organic transistors and tactile sensors, and polymer neuromorphic circuitry, a biologically inspired “brain”, implemented with organic transistors and organic memristors, capable of simple pattern recognition. He is a recipient of the 2021 Office of Naval Research, Young Investigator Award and the 2021 Ralph W. and Grace M. Showalter Research Trust Award.
